Jarravaripalle Population, Caste, Working Data Chittoor, Andhra Pradesh - Census 2011

Jarravaripalle is a village situated in Valmikipuram mandal of Chittoor district in Andhra Pradesh.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 579 families residing in the village Jarravaripalle. The total population of Jarravaripalle is 2,180 out of which 1,084 are males and 1,096 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Jarravaripalle is 1,011.

The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Jarravaripalle village is 208 which is 10% of the total population. There are 115 male children and 93 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Jarravaripalle is 809 which is less than Average Sex Ratio (1,011) of Jarravaripalle village.

As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Jarravaripalle is 54%. Thus Jarravaripalle village has a lower literacy rate compared to 63.9% of Chittoor district. The male literacy rate is 66.77% and the female literacy rate is 41.67% in Jarravaripalle village.

Caste Data as per Census 2011

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 15.1% while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 0.8% of total population in Jarravaripalle village.


Working Population as per Census 2011

In Jarravaripalle village out of total population, 1,352 were engaged in work activities. 99%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 1%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 1,352 workers engaged in Main Work, 284 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 1,000 were Agricultural labourers.
